1. Proverbs 17:17
“A friend loves at all times, and a brother is born for adversity.”
Explanation:
This verse highlights unconditional love. In a relationship, love should remain steady through both joyful and difficult times. Couples are called to support each other especially during hardships.
Application:
Stand by your partner in challenging moments. Be consistent in love, not only when things are easy.
Cross-reference: Ecclesiastes 4:9-10
2. Ecclesiastes 4:9-10
“Two are better than one, because they have a good reward for their toil. For if they fall, one will lift up his fellow…”
Explanation:
This passage emphasizes teamwork and mutual support. Couples benefit from working together and lifting each other up.
Application:
Encourage your partner and help them grow spiritually, emotionally, and practically.
3. John 15:12-13
“This is my commandment, that you love one another as I have loved you. Greater love has no one than this, that someone lay down his life for his friends.”
Explanation:
Jesus defines the highest form of love—sacrifice. Healthy relationships require selflessness.
Application:
Put your partner’s needs before your own at times. Practice sacrificial love daily.
Cross-reference: Ephesians 5:25
4. Colossians 3:13-14
“Bearing with one another and, if one has a complaint against another, forgiving each other… And above all these put on love, which binds everything together in perfect harmony.”
Explanation:
Forgiveness and patience are essential in relationships. Love acts as the glue that holds everything together.
Application:
Quickly forgive mistakes. Avoid holding grudges.
5. Proverbs 27:17
“Iron sharpens iron, and one man sharpens another.”
Explanation:
True friendship helps both individuals grow and improve.
Application:
Challenge each other to become better people and stronger believers.
6. 1 Corinthians 13:4-7
“Love is patient and kind; love does not envy or boast; it is not arrogant or rude…”
Explanation:
This is one of the clearest descriptions of godly love. It defines how couples should treat one another.
Application:
Practice patience, kindness, and humility in everyday interactions.
7. Amos 3:3
“Do two walk together, unless they have agreed to meet?”
Explanation:
Unity requires agreement and shared direction.
Application:
Align your values, goals, and faith as a couple.
8. Philippians 2:3-4
“Do nothing from selfish ambition… but in humility count others more significant than yourselves.”
Explanation:
Humility is key to maintaining peace in relationships.
Application:
Consider your partner’s feelings and needs before your own.
9. Song of Solomon 8:6-7
“Set me as a seal upon your heart… for love is strong as death…”
Explanation:
This poetic passage celebrates deep, passionate, and enduring love.
Application:
Value and protect your relationship as something precious.
10. 1 Peter 4:8
“Above all, keep loving one another earnestly, since love covers a multitude of sins.”
Explanation:
Love has the power to overcome faults and imperfections.
Application:
Choose love daily, even when your partner falls short.
